/* =========================================================
   WP Tuto Blocks — Badge pill
   Une seule classe par format (contrainte Gutenberg registerFormatType),
   on recrée le rendu Bootstrap pill via CSS.
   ========================================================= */

[class^="rdrit-badge-pill--"] {
	display: inline-block;
	padding: .25em .6em;
	font-size: .78em;
	font-weight: 700;
	line-height: 1;
	text-align: center;
	white-space: nowrap;
	vertical-align: middle;
	border-radius: 10rem;
}

.rdrit-badge-pill--primary   { background-color: #007bff; color: #fff; }
.rdrit-badge-pill--secondary { background-color: #6c757d; color: #fff; }
.rdrit-badge-pill--success   { background-color: #28a745; color: #fff; }
.rdrit-badge-pill--danger    { background-color: #dc3545; color: #fff; }
.rdrit-badge-pill--warning   { background-color: #ffc107; color: #212529; }
.rdrit-badge-pill--info      { background-color: #17a2b8; color: #fff; }
.rdrit-badge-pill--dark      { background-color: #343a40; color: #fff; }

/* ── Mode sombre ── */
[data-theme="dark"] .rdrit-badge-pill--primary   { background-color: #1a4a8a; color: #90caf9; }
[data-theme="dark"] .rdrit-badge-pill--secondary { background-color: #3a3f44; color: #ced4da; }
[data-theme="dark"] .rdrit-badge-pill--success   { background-color: #1e5c33; color: #a8f0be; }
[data-theme="dark"] .rdrit-badge-pill--danger    { background-color: #6b1c26; color: #ffcdd2; }
[data-theme="dark"] .rdrit-badge-pill--warning   { background-color: #7a5200; color: #ffe082; }
[data-theme="dark"] .rdrit-badge-pill--info      { background-color: #0d4a56; color: #80deea; }
[data-theme="dark"] .rdrit-badge-pill--dark      { background-color: #1a1d20; color: #adb5bd; }
